Transaction 200c51b264a0c49603bb309a02a319aff7a65a91205c6670d590b7fb72052ab9
1 Input
1 Output
-
200c51b264a0c49603bb309a02a319aff7a65a91205c6670d590b7fb72052ab9:0
- value
- 684654
- script pubkey
- OP_0 OP_PUSHBYTES_20 299f18a729decde7198567dc089d9ddee2859df7
- address
- bc1q9x033fefmmx7wxv9vlwq38vamm3gt80hmul44k